Abstract
Examples provide a series of heaters supported at different depths within the volume. A series of temperature sensors is supported at different depths within the volume. The temperature sensors output signals indicative of dissipation of heat from the heaters to indicate a level of the liquid within the volume.

12. A liquid container comprising:
-
a chamber having a volume to contain a liquid; a strip; a series of heaters supported by a first surface of the strip along the chamber, the heaters at different depths within the volume; and a series of temperature sensors supported by the first surface of the strip along the chamber, the temperature sensors at different depths within the volume, wherein the temperature sensors are to output signals in response to heat pulses from the heaters, the signals indicating a level of the liquid within the volume; wherein the series of heaters and the series of temperature sensors form a series of stacks supported by the first surface of the strip, each respective stack in the series of stacks comprising a respective heater and a respective temperature sensor that are one over another in respective different layers above the first surface of the strip. - View Dependent Claims (13, 14, 15, 16)
